PEACH CONSERVE 
7 c. sliced peeled peaches (3 lbs.)
4 c. sugar
3 1/2 c. raisins
1 lemon, quartered and thinly sliced
1 orange, quartered and thinly sliced
2 tbsp. allspice berries
1 c. coarsely chopped walnuts

Stir together all ingredients, except allspice, berries, and walnuts. Tie berries in cheesecloth bag. Add to peach mixture; heat to boiling. Stirring frequently, boil gently 20 to 25 minutes or until slightly thickened. Stir in walnuts. About 5 minutes before end of conserve cooking, remove jars from hot water. Invert on clean towels; keep out of draft. Jars should be hot and dry when filled. Remove cheesecloth bag and discard. Fill one jar at a time to within 1/4 inch of top; wipe top and screw threads with damp clean cloth and seal as directed when canning.
